Advanced Diploma of Civil Construction Design (CRICOS course code 109181G) is an Advanced Diploma delivered by THE EARLY CHILDHOOD LEARNING COMPANY PTY. LTD. over 2 years. This AQF Level 6 qualification falls under the field of 030901 - Construction Engineering, within the broader Engineering and Related Technologies discipline. The provider, THE EARLY CHILDHOOD LEARNING COMPANY PTY. LTD. (CRICOS 03858C), is a private institution registered on the Commonwealth Register of Institutions and Courses for Overseas Students. This ensures that the course meets Australian quality standards for international education. Students will develop high-level skills in civil construction design, preparing them for roles such as design manager, project estimator, or civil works supervisor. The course is delivered in English across multiple campuses in New South Wales, including Parramatta, Burwood, Kogarah, and Campbelltown. As a CRICOS-registered course, it qualifies international students to apply for a Student visa (Subclass 500) and is protected under the ESOS Act.
The Advanced Diploma of Civil Construction Design provides students with advanced knowledge in the planning, design, and management of civil construction projects. Typical learning outcomes include the ability to interpret and apply complex engineering drawings, conduct site investigations, prepare cost estimates, and manage construction programs. Students learn to use industry-standard software for computer-aided design (CAD) and building information modelling (BIM). The curriculum covers structural principles, geotechnical engineering, project risk management, and sustainability practices in construction. Graduates are equipped to supervise teams, ensure compliance with regulatory standards, and contribute to large-scale infrastructure projects. This qualification aligns with the Australian Qualifications Framework (AQF) Level 6, indicating a focus on advanced technical and theoretical knowledge.
The course duration is 2 years, equivalent to 104 weeks as recorded on the CRICOS register. It is conducted in English, and the institution confirms that there is no dual qualification or foundation studies component. The VET national code for this course is RII60520. Indicative tuition fees for the Advanced Diploma of Civil Construction Design are A$32,000, with non-tuition fees of A$3,500, making an estimated total of A$35,500. Please note that these fees are indicative only, sourced from the CRICOS register as at April 2026, and are subject to change by the institution. Additional costs not included are Overseas Student Health Cover (OSHC), living expenses, and the visa application charge. For current fee schedules, always refer to the provider's website. As a guide, international students in Australia should budget for living costs of approximately AUD 21,041 per year for a single student (as per Department of Home Affairs).
The English language requirement is typically IELTS 5.5 to 6.0 overall (or equivalent). Prior qualifications expected for this AQF Level 6 course generally include a Certificate IV or equivalent in a related field, or relevant work experience. Some providers may offer pathway options such as a Diploma in Civil Construction Design. For exact entry criteria, including academic and English prerequisites, you should contact THE EARLY CHILDHOOD LEARNING COMPANY PTY. LTD. directly. Foundation studies are not part of this course.
This course does not include a mandatory work component. However, international students on a Student visa (Subclass 500) are permitted to work up to 48 hours per fortnight during the academic term and unlimited hours during scheduled breaks, subject to visa conditions.

International students must apply for a Student visa (Subclass 500) to study this course. Key requirements include meeting the Genuine Temporary Entrant (GTE) criterion, having sufficient financial capacity to cover tuition, living costs, and OSHC, and maintaining enrollment in a full-time CRICOS-registered course. Students can work up to 48 hours per fortnight during term. For detailed visa information, consult the Department of Home Affairs or a registered migration agent (MARA). OSHC is mandatory for the duration of the visa.
